FAQ
How often should trees be fertilized in Grand Rapids, Michigan?
Typically, trees benefit from fertilization once or twice a year, often in early spring or fall. The exact frequency depends on soil conditions, tree species, and age. For specific advice for Grand Rapids, consult a local arborist.
What are signs that my trees in Grand Rapids need fertilization?
Signs include yellowing or pale leaves, reduced leaf size, stunted growth, and dead branches. However, these symptoms can also indicate other issues, so a professional soil test is recommended.
Can over-fertilization harm trees in Grand Rapids, Michigan?
Yes, excess fertilizer can damage roots, burn foliage, and pollute groundwater. It's important to apply the right type and amount based on soil tests and tree needs. Professional services avoid over-fertilization.

How long does tree fertilization take in Grand Rapids?
The application process is usually quick, but the effects take time to show. Depending on the method (liquid, granular, or trunk injection), visible improvements may appear within weeks to a few months.
